MEMORANDUM AND ORDER Under date of June 23, 1987 Applicants in this proceeding filed a b
motion for reconsideration requesting that the Board reconsider its rulings in the Memorandum and Order dated June 10, 1987 with respect to two contentions for which Applicants had filed motions for summary disposition, namely, Town of Kensington Revised Contention 2 and Town of Hampton Falls Contention 4.
In support of their request Applicants submitted, in affida,it fcnn, addenda to the affidavits accompanying their prior submittals and moved the Board to grant sumary disposition of these two contentions in favor of Applicants.
